Federico Polloni

Federico Polloni (1991), a native of the Asolo hills, graduated in painting from the Academy of Fine Arts in Venice with professors Aldo Grazzi and Carlo di Raco. He lives and works in Venice. He has participated in numerous national and international competitions and exhibited in various cities, including New York, London, Bergen, Milan, Gothenburg and Ljubljana. His artistic practice is characterized by a constantly evolving research, rich in pictorial experimentation. Starting from existential questions, elaborated in forms drawn from the common imagination, he invokes a mystical symbolism. Her works present her personal research with possibilities for subjective interpretations, triggered by imaginations that recall the world of dreams. They seek to shape a primordial imagination closely linked to the natural and artificial worlds. In his continuous search for an objective sisthesis and intrinsic truth, he juxtaposes personal experience with the study of historical figures, displaying energetic pictorial solutions poised between the abstract and the figurative.
